EPISODE: FLASHBACK

Azure Nebula - Sulu wants to go through the Azure Nebula since it will conceal their approach to Kronos; it is a Class 11 nebula and it will take the Excelsior 5 hours to traverse it; the nebula is composed primarily of oxyen and argon with traces of theta-xenon, fluorine and sirillium. (Flashback)

Bussard collectors - Torres says that they can use the bussard collectors to cut through the nebula to gather the sirillium. (Flashback)

Cathira - The approximate translation of this Vulcan word is "structure of harmony"; Tuvok is trying to complete the cathira when Kes comes to his quarters; it is a meditational aid; building it requires precise balance and spatial acuity; it helps focus thought and refine mental control; the form of the cathira is not predefined but is a reflection of the builder's state of mind. (Flashback)

Conduit - Ensign Tuvok detects that there is a rupture in the plasma conduit behind Valtane's console and tries to warn him about it; Valtane is killed when it explodes. (Flashback)

Cortical stimulator - The Doctor uses the cortical stimulator when Tuvok's memory engrams begin to destabilize and he is unable to break the mind-meld between Tuvok and Janeway; he sets it to emit thoron radiation to bombard his telepathic cortex to try to terminate the meld. (Flashback)

Cordrazine - The Doctor gives Tuvok 50 mg's of cordrazine after the mind-meld is broken the first time. (Flashback)

Deflector shield - The sirillium from the nebula could be used to boost the deflector shield efficiency. (Flashback)

Excelsior - Tuvok's first deep space assignment was aboard the USS Excelsior 80 years ago; Sulu was the Captain; Ensign Tuvok and Janeway appear on the Excelsior during the mind-meld; the Excelsior played a pivotal role in the battle at Khitomer. (Flashback)

Federation-Klingon peace treaty - The destruction of the Klingon moon Praxis led to the signing of this treaty. (Flashback)

Gaseous anomaly - Voyager detects a gaseous anomaly that contains sirillium; the anomaly is a Class 17 nebula with the standard amounts of hydrogen and helium and 7000 parts per million of sirillium. (Flashback)

Golwat - Bolian female; Ensign on Voyager; Neelix said that she thought the juice he made was delicious and even had a second glass; she has a cartilaginous lining that protects her against even the most corrosive acid. (Flashback)

Holographic imaging resolution - Tuvok says that 23rd century holographic imaging resolution was less accurate; this accounts for why Sulu doesn't look like his portrait at Starfleet headquarters. (Flashback)

Juice - Neelix prepares juice for Tuvok; the juice is made out of anthraxic citrus peel and orange juice with just a hint of papala seed extract. (Flashback)

Kang (Michael Ansara) - Kang is the captain of the Klingon battle cruiser that confronts the Excelsior in the nebula. (Flashback)

Khitomer - The Excelsior played a pivotal role in the battle at Khitomer. (Flashback)

Kilo-dyne - A unit of measurement; the Doctor gives Tuvok a 20 kilo-dyne burst of thoron radiation with the cortical stimulator to try to break the mind-meld; he later increase it to an 80 kilo-dyne burst. (Flashback)

Kirk - Starfleet Captain; he and Doctor McCoy were accused of murdering the Klingon chancellor; Sulu served with them for a long time and says he owes his life to them a dozen times over; Janeway says that Kirk, McCoy and Sulu belonged to a different breed of Starfleet officer. (Flashback)

Klingon - Tuvok mistakenly believes they are near Klingon space and suggests that Voyager conduct a tachyon sweep of the nebula to reveal the presence of any cloaked ships; a Klingon battle cruiser confronts the Excelsior in the Azure Nebula; Kang is the captain of the Klingon ship. (Flashback)

Kohlinar - The Kohlinar is a rigorous discipline intended to purge all emotions and embrace pure and total logic; Tuvok immersed himself in the Kohlinar after he left Starfleet. (Flashback)

Kronos - Sulu sets a course for Kronos to try to rescue Captain Kirk and Doctor McCoy after they are accused of murdering the Klingon chancellor. (Flashback)

McCoy - Starfleet doctor; he and Captain Kirk were accused of murdering the Klingon chancellor; Sulu served with them for a long time and says he owes his life to them a dozen times over; Janeway says that Kirk, McCoy and Sulu belonged to a different breed of Starfleet officer. (Flashback)

Memory engrams - The memory engrams in the dorsal region of Tuovk's hippocampus are being disrupted and causing physical damage to him; the Doctor discovers that a viral parasite is masquerading as an memory engram. (Flashback)

Mind meld - Vulcan psychocognitive research suggests that the patient experiencing T'lokan schism initiate a mind-meld with a family member to bring the repressed memory into the conscious mind; Tuvok asks Janeway to mind-meld with him since she is the closest thing he has to family on Voyager; during the mind-meld they end up on the Excelsior. (Flashback)

Nebula - The anomaly is a Class 17 nebula with the standard amounts of hydrogen and helium and 7000 parts per million of sirillium; the nebula that the Excelsior encountered was a Class 11 nebula; both nebulas contained trace amounts of sirillium. (Flashback)

Neuro-cortical monitor - The Doctor has Tuvok wear this monitor so that they can record a complete encephelographic profile if he has another episode; the monitor will also alert sick bay. (Flashback)

Parasite - - The Doctor discovers a viral parasite masquerading as a memory engram in Tuvok's brain; the origin and genome classification of the parasite is not on record; it thrives on peptides generated in the brain; the Doctor was able to kill it with thoron radiation; the parasite used the memory of the girl falling off the precipice as camoflage so that the host's mind would repress it; when the parasite sensed death in its host, it would find another host. (Flashback)

Peptide - Kes comes to Tuvok's quarters later because the Doctor wanted her to pick up additional peptide readings on Tuvok. (Flashback)

Plasma - The sirillium from the nebula would be useful as a warp plasma catalyst. (Flashback)

Pon Farr - Tuvok postponed his studies when he began Pon Farr and he took T'Pel for a mate. (Flashback)

Poroccan eggs - Neelix says that these eggs are the most flavorful in the sector; he scrambles them with a little dill weed and and touch of rangasso; after they were picked up on Poroccus Four, they had to be sterilized for 3 days in a cryostatic chamber and then had to be parboiled. (Flashback)

Poroccus Four - The poroccan eggs were picked up on Poroccus Four. (Flashback)

Positron beam - Ensign Tuvok proposes that if they modify a positron beam to a subspace frequency, it will trigger a thermochemical reaction in the sirillium. (Flashback)

Praxis - Praxis is the Klingon moon; it was the primary source of energy for the Klingon homeworld until it exploded; the Excelsior encounters a subspace shockwave originating from Praxis; the destruction of Praxis led to the Federation-Klingon peace treaty. (Flashback)

Precipice - Tuvok experiences an event where he is trying to save a little girl from falling into a precipice; the Doctor believes that this may be a repressed memory. (Flashback)

Pyllora - Janeway acts as Tuvok's pyllora during the mind meld; a pyllora is a guide that helps the subject reconstruct the memory in its entirety and objectify the experience; the pyllora helps the subject reintegrate the memory into the conscious mind; the pyllora is an observer and not a participant, so no one else but Tuvok will notice Janeway's presence as he relives the memory. (Flashback)

Rand (Grace Lee Whitney) - Female Commander on the USS Excelsior; it took her 3 years to make Ensign; communications is her station; Tuvok uses the Vulcan neck pinch in order to steal her clothes for Janeway to wear. (Flashback)

Rangasso - Neelix prepares the poroccan eggs with a touch of rangasso in them. (Flashback)

Repressed memory - The Doctor believes that the episode that Tuvok experience at the precipice is a repressed memory; the memory engrams in the dorsal region of his hippocampus are being disrupted and causing physical damage to Tuvok. (Flashback)

Science officer - Emsign Tuvok was one of several junior science officers on the USS Excelsior. (Flashback)

Sirillium - Sirillium is a highly combustible and versatile energy source; Voyager discovers a gaseous anomaly that contain sirillium and wants to stockpile it for later use; Neelix wants to inject it into the thermal array in his kitchen to improve cooking time; it could also be used as a warp plasma catalyst and to boost deflector shield efficiency; the Azure nebula that the Excelsior encounters also has trace amounts of sirillium; Ensign Tuvok proposes that if they modify a positron beam to a subspace frequency, it will trigger a thermochemical reaction in the sirillium. (Flashback)

Storage bay 3 - Neelix is using this as a pantry; Janeway wants to convert storage bay 3 into a containment chamber for the sirillium they hope to gather from the nebula. (Flashback)

Sulu (George Takai) - Captain Sulu sponsored Chakotay at Starfleet Academy (Tattoo) Sulu is the captain of the USS Excelsior; he likes to drink tea every morning; Tuvok brings him a Vulcan blend of tea; Janeway says that he doesn't look anything like his portrait at Starfleet headquarters; he served with Captain Kirk and Doctor McCoy for a long time and says he owes them his life a dozen times over; Janeway says that Kirk, McCoy and Sulu belonged to a different breed of Starfleet officer; Sulu decides to try to rescue Kirk and McCoy after they are arrested for the assassination of the Klingon chancellor, but he was forced to retreat back to Federation space. (Flashback)

Tachyon sweep - Tuvok is confused when he mistakenly suggests that Voyager conduct a tachyon sweep of the nebula since this would reveal the presence of cloaked Klingon ships. (Flashback)

Talax - On Talax, it is a tradition to share the history of a meal before beginning to eat. (Flashback)

Targeting scanners - The Excelsior's targeting scanners are damaged in the sirillium blast; Valtane switches them to manual. (Flashback)

Thermal array - Neelix wants to inject sirillium into the thermal array to improve cooking time; Torres says that this will blow up half the kitchen in the process. (Flashback)

Thoron radiation - The Doctor tries to break the mind meld by exposing Tuvok to thoron radiation; the radiation causes a hidden viral parasite to manifest itself; he increases the radiation level and is able to destroy the parasite. (Flashback)

T'lokan schism - The Doctor believes that Tuvok is experiencing T'lokan schism which occurs when a subject is inhibiting a traumatic memory which begins to resurface; Vulcan psychocognitive research suggests that the patient initiate a mind-meld with a family member to bring the repressed memory into the conscious mind. (Flashback)

T'Pel - Tuvok postponed his studies when he took T'Pel as a mate. (Flashback)

Valtane, Dimitri (Jeremy Roberts) - Lieutenant on the USS Excelsior; he was Ensign Tuvok's bunkmate; (Flashback)

Virus - The Doctor discovers a viral parasite masquerading as a memory engram in Tuvok's brain. (Flashback)

Vulcan neck pinch - Ensign Tuvok uses the Vulcan neck pinch on Rand so that they can steal her uniform for Janeway to wear. (Flashback)

Wyoming - Janeway thought that Tuvok's first assignment was on the Wyoming. (Flashback)

Yorktown - Tuvok received a message from his father on the Yorktown while he and Janeway are on the Excelsior during the mind meld. (Flashback)
